Contact audio/video cable reel suppliers

Take one look at a church sound board or a concert stage and you can't deny that there are cables in every direction, connecting an abundance of controls and dials to instruments, microphones, monitors and projectors. Especially for concert tours, there has to be a quick and easy way for stage hands to get those cables and wires put away and ready for transport, while making things easier for the next setup. Cable reels are the answer.
Try: The steel-framed audio/video cable reel offered by Campfield Recorders and Sound for $40 has the capacity to hold 30 to 400 feet of cable, depending on the cable width. Prevent injury with grounding wire cable reels

Ground cable is very strong and, if unsecure, can cause injury. That's why electric companies and other similar industries should use a grounding cable reel. Many manufacturers equip these cable reels with static discharge to prevent electrocution.
